"Zoom" without "fatigue"?
Can the use of augmented reality technology decrease Zoom fatigue during video conferences? A pilot study with multilingual persons and conference interpreters investigates this question. The results are expected to offer insights for future research on video conferencing.

Machine translation for crisis communication
This project investigates how machine translation services can help employees from administrations, NGOs and education to communicate with refugees.
